Double acting metal wiper, design DKBW.
The DKBW profile is a double-acting seal made of thermoplastic PU95 bonded by a phosphating process to a base of SPCC (Steel Plate Cold Rolled Commercial – standard, widely used cold-rolled carbon steel.).The hot phosphating process protects the steel base from surface rust during storage in the warehouse and guarantees eternal molecular adhesion between the metal and the polyurethane under high pressure.

ØD=40 mm ; Ød=50 mm ; t=7 mm ; H=10 mm
Advantages
Very good wiping effect, both internally and externally
Excellent abrasion and wear resistance

Why and when to choose Polyurethane (PU) over standard NBR rubber?
The high-tech polyurethane (PU) version is designed for machines operating in severe abrasive environments – quarries, rock excavations, demolition activities or when working with a hydraulic hammer. The sharp polyurethane cleaning lip has enormous mechanical strength and shear resistance. It literally “cuts” dried-on stubborn mud, cement dust or ice from the piston rod without being injured by sharp particles, protecting the internal seals.
Why choose NBR rubber over Polyurethane (PU)?
The nitrile rubber (NBR) version provides maximum elasticity and smooth, soft cleaning of the piston rod with minimal friction. NBR has exceptional chemical resistance to hydraulic and mineral oils, as well as excellent stability over wide temperature amplitudes (works excellently in winter conditions). Recommended for standard hydraulic systems, steering systems and machines in urban environments where reliable long-term sealing is required under normal operating loads.
